Job Description

We are looking for a dedicated and proactive Medical Secretary to join our supportive and friendly team. This role is vital in ensuring smooth day-to-day operations and excellent continuity of patient care. Main Duties and Responsibilities Typing clinical correspondence, reports, and referrals. Processing referrals through NHS systems (e.g.



e-RS). Liaising with hospitals and community services to ensure timely communication and coordination. Managing incoming and outgoing communications (email, phone, letters). Maintaining accurate records, databases, and logs.



Actioning patient requests and administrative queries in a timely manner. Coding and updating clinical records. Supporting the clinical team with ad hoc administrative tasks.
